Specifications of the upcoming AMD EPYC Server processor appeared online last night. The processors will be seated in the EPYC 7000 series and has procs with 8 running up-to 32 cores.
The most expensive 32-core part costs over half of what intel is asking for their 28-core Purley platform (runs well into the 8000 USD I think it was). Amd will change 4000 bucks for the 32-core SKU. AMD would announce the APYC series June 20th. Previously known as Naples, the processor gets quad Zeppelin dies and thus gets 32 cores and a massive 64-threads. The TDP of this processor is only 180 Watts actually.

There will be 12 models released, all processors support 8-channel DDR4 memory up-to 2667 MHz and get 128 PCI-Express lanes. With AMD's Infinity Fabric-interconnects you could SMT two processors (64-cores / 128-threads) and use half (64) of the PCI-Express lanes for that. Amazing tech folks. According to AMD’s own internal testing, the $4000 EPYC 7601 has a 47 percent performance advantage over the Intel Xeon E5-2699A v4. Meanwhile the $1700 EPYC 7401 has a 53 percent advantage over the Intel Xeon E5-2680 v4.
Fun fact of the day, these procs have a 64MB L3-cache :) The cheapest 8-core paert would cost 400 USD, priced close to a consumer Ryzen 7 1800X actually.
AMD EPYC 7000-series | ||||
---|---|---|---|---|
Processor | Cores/Threads | Base Clock | Turbo Clock | TDP |
EPYC 7601 | 32C/64T | 2,2GHz | 3,2GHz | 180W |
EPYC 7551 | 32C/64T | 2GHz | 3GHz | 180W |
EPYC 7501 | 32C/64T | 2GHz | 3GHz | 155/170W |
EPYC 7451 | 24C/48T | 2,3GHz | 3,2GHz | 180W |
EPYC 7401 | 24C/48T | 2GHz | 3GHz | 155/170W |
EPYC 7351 | 16C/32T | 2,4GHz | 2,9GHz | 155/170W |
EPYC 7301 | 16C/32T | 2,2GHz | 2,7GHz | 155/170W |
EPYC 7281 | 16C/32T | 2,1GHz | 2,7GHz | 155/170W |
EPYC 7251 | 8C/16T | 2,1GHz | 2,9GHz | 120W |
EPYC 1 Socket | ||||
EPYC 7551P | 32C/64T | 2GHz | 3GHz | 180W |
EPYC 7401P | 24C/48T | 2GHz | 3GHz | 155/170W |
EPYC 7351P | 16C/32T | 2,4GHz | 2,9GHz | 155/170W |
